An easy way to make Chicken biryani at home – By Malsha – eLanka

Chicken Biryani - eLanka

Ingredients:

For Rice:

  • 600g Rice
  • 5 cardamom pods
  • 3 cloves
  • A large piece of rumpe
  • A two-inch piece of cinnamon bark
  • 50g Margarine
  • Water as needed

For Biryani Masala:

  • ½ cup diced carrots
  • 1 cup diced beans
  • 1 cup pre-cooked green peas
  • 10 cashew flakes
  • 1 cup dried grapes
  • Crushed cardamom and 2 cloves
  • 1 stick of curry powder
  • 2 tbsp finely chopped coriander leaves
  • 2 tbsp finely chopped mint leaves
  • 1 large onion, finely sliced
  • 2 tsp ginger and garlic paste
  • 4 tbsp margarine or butter
  • 1 tbsp biryani masala powder
  • 1 tsp chili powder
  • 1 tsp turmeric powder
  • Chicken breast, thinly sliced into long strips (seasoned with a pinch of turmeric, lime juice, and salt)
  • 2 finely chopped tomatoes
  • Lime juice
  • Salt to taste

Method:

  1. Rinse the rice thoroughly and let it drain. In a saucepan or rice cooker, melt 50g of margarine. Once hot, add cardamom, cloves, cinnamon, and rumpe. Sauté the spices.
  2. Add the soaked rice and lightly sauté. Pour in enough water as required and cook the rice either on the stove or in the rice cooker. Once cooked, fluff the rice and keep it aside.
  3. Remove the cardamom pods and cloves from the rice.
  4. In a large pan, melt 4 tablespoons of margarine for the masala. Add cashews and fry until golden, then remove. Repeat this step for the dried grapes.
  5. Add the seasoned chicken to the pan and sauté. Drizzle some margarine and continue cooking. After about four minutes, add a pinch of salt.
  6. After another minute, introduce ginger and garlic paste. Sauté for a minute before adding curry leaves and tomatoes. Wait for thirty seconds and then incorporate biryani masala, turmeric powder, and chili powder. Cook briefly.
  7. Mix in the diced carrots, beans, and green peas. Cook for a minute or two, ensuring not to overcook the vegetables.
  8. Adjust the seasoning with salt and lime juice. Add half of the coriander leaves and mint leaves. Cook for an additional minute or two.
  9. Finally, add the cooked rice to the masala and gently mix for about two minutes. Garnish with the reserved cashews, grapes, and remaining coriander leaves.
  10. Your Homemade Chicken Biryani is ready to be savored. Enjoy!
